, ,

کتاب طراحی و مدیریت ارث‌بری در سیستم‌های پیچیده

تومان249,950

انتخاب پلن

torobpay
هر قسط با ترب‌پی: تومان62,488
۴ قسط ماهانه. بدون سود، چک و ضامن.

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

📚 کتاب آموزشی جامع

📚 اطلاعات کتاب

عنوان کتاب: کتاب طراحی و مدیریت ارث‌بری در سیستم‌های پیچیده

موضوع کلی: برنامه نویسی

موضوع میانی: برنامه‌نویسی شیءگرا (OOP)

📋 سرفصل‌های کتاب (100 موضوع)

  • 1. مقدمه ای بر سیستم های پیچیده
  • 2. تعریف سیستم پیچیده
  • 3. ویژگی های سیستم های پیچیده
  • 4. نمونه هایی از سیستم های پیچیده
  • 5. چالش های طراحی سیستم های پیچیده
  • 6. مفاهیم کلیدی در سیستم های پیچیده
  • 7. سیستم های باز و بسته
  • 8. تعاملات و وابستگی ها
  • 9. بازخورد و حلقه های کنترلی
  • 10. خودسازماندهی و ظهور
  • 11. قابلیت انطباق و یادگیری
  • 12. عدم قطعیت و تصادفی بودن
  • 13. پیچیدگی ذاتی و افزوده
  • 14. مقدمه ای بر ارث بری
  • 15. تعریف ارث بری
  • 16. انواع ارث بری (تک، چندگانه، سلسله مراتبی)
  • 17. مزایای ارث بری
  • 18. معایب ارث بری
  • 19. ارث بری در مقابل ترکیب (Composition)
  • 20. الگوهای طراحی مرتبط با ارث بری
  • 21. الگوهای طراحی مبتنی بر ارث بری
  • 22. الگوهای طراحی مبتنی بر ترکیب
  • 23. انتخاب بین ارث بری و ترکیب
  • 24. طراحی ارث بری در سیستم های پیچیده
  • 25. تعیین نیازمندی ها برای ارث بری
  • 26. تحلیل نیازمندی های سیستمی
  • 27. شناسایی قابلیت های مشترک
  • 28. شناسایی قابلیت های تخصصی
  • 29. طراحی سلسله مراتب کلاس ها
  • 30. اصل تفکیک رابط (Interface Segregation Principle)
  • 31. اصل بازو (Open/Closed Principle)
  • 32. اصل جایگزینی لیسکوف (Liskov Substitution Principle)
  • 33. اصل وارونگی وابستگی (Dependency Inversion Principle)
  • 34. اصل تک مسئولیتی (Single Responsibility Principle)
  • 35. طراحی کلاس های پایه (Base Classes)
  • 36. طراحی کلاس های مشتق (Derived Classes)
  • 37. مدیریت وابستگی ها در ارث بری
  • 38. پنهان سازی جزئیات پیاده سازی
  • 39. سطوح دسترسی (Public, Protected, Private)
  • 40. متدهای مجازی و بازنویسی (Virtual Methods & Overriding)
  • 41. متدهای نهایی (Final Methods)
  • 42. کلاس های نهایی (Final Classes)
  • 43. کلاس های انتزاعی (Abstract Classes)
  • 44. متدهای انتزاعی (Abstract Methods)
  • 45. استفاده از الگوی استراتژی (Strategy Pattern)
  • 46. استفاده از الگوی کارخانه (Factory Pattern)
  • 47. استفاده از الگوی نمونه اولیه (Prototype Pattern)
  • 48. استفاده از الگوی نماینده (Proxy Pattern)
  • 49. استفاده از الگوی تزئین کننده (Decorator Pattern)
  • 50. استفاده از الگوی پل (Bridge Pattern)
  • 51. استفاده از الگوی کامپوزیت (Composite Pattern)
  • 52. استفاده از الگوی شیء سازنده (Builder Pattern)
  • 53. استفاده از الگوی مشاهده گر (Observer Pattern)
  • 54. مدیریت ارث بری در سیستم های پیچیده
  • 55. چالش های مدیریت ارث بری
  • 56. پیچیدگی سلسله مراتب ارث بری
  • 57. مشکلات نگهداری کد
  • 58. دشواری در تست پذیری
  • 59. هزینه های سربار (Overhead)
  • 60. مدیریت وابستگی های متقابل
  • 61. تغییرات در کلاس های پایه
  • 62. تأثیر تغییرات بر کلاس های مشتق
  • 63. استفاده از ابزارهای تحلیل کد
  • 64. ابزارهای تحلیل استاتیک
  • 65. ابزارهای تحلیل دینامیک
  • 66. بررسی عمق سلسله مراتب ارث بری
  • 67. بررسی عرض سلسله مراتب ارث بری
  • 68. مدیریت خطاها در سیستم های ارث بری
  • 69. مدیریت استثناها (Exceptions)
  • 70. پراگنده شدن خطاها
  • 71. دشواری در ردیابی خطاها
  • 72. روش های بهبود مدیریت ارث بری
  • 73. استفاده از ارث بری چندگانه با احتیاط
  • 74. استفاده از ارث بری رابط (Interface Inheritance)
  • 75. استفاده از کلاس های کمکی (Helper Classes)
  • 76. استفاده از الگوهای طراحی برای کاهش وابستگی
  • 77. استفاده از تزریق وابستگی (Dependency Injection)
  • 78. استفاده از برنامه نویسی واکنشی (Reactive Programming)
  • 79. بازسازی (Refactoring) کد مبتنی بر ارث بری
  • 80. شناسایی کدهای تکراری
  • 81. حذف کلاس های غیرضروری
  • 82. ادغام کلاس های مرتبط
  • 83. تبدیل ارث بری به ترکیب
  • 84. تکنیک های تست ارث بری
  • 85. تست واحد (Unit Testing)
  • 86. تست یکپارچگی (Integration Testing)
  • 87. تست رگرسیون (Regression Testing)
  • 88. پوشش دهی تست (Test Coverage)
  • 89. استراتژی های تست کلاس های پایه
  • 90. استراتژی های تست کلاس های مشتق
  • 91. تست سناریوهای جایگزینی
  • 92. ملاحظات عملکردی در ارث بری
  • 93. تأثیر ارث بری بر زمان اجرا
  • 94. تأثیر ارث بری بر مصرف حافظه
  • 95. بهینه سازی کد ارث بری
  • 96. ملاحظات امنیتی در ارث بری
  • 97. کنترل دسترسی به اعضا
  • 98. آسیب پذیری های امنیتی در ارث بری
  • 99. مدیریت ارث بری در سیستم های توزیع شده
  • 100. چالش های ارث بری در محیط های توزیع شده

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

دیدگاهها

هیچ دیدگاهی برای این محصول نوشته نشده است.

اولین نفری باشید که دیدگاهی را ارسال می کنید برای “کتاب طراحی و مدیریت ارث‌بری در سیستم‌های پیچیده”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ا